Apr 14, 2020

Live from the Live Better recording studio! Bret and Jason are here this week with Peter Dunn aka Pete The Planner, CEO and Founder of Your Money Line and Hey Money.

Peter Dunn a.k.a. Pete the Planner® is an award-winning comedian and an award-winning financial mind. He’s a USA TODAY columnist and the author of ten books, six of which were featured in a nationwide launch at Barnes & Nobles stores in January of 2015. He is the host of the popular radio show and podcast The Pete the Planner Show. Pete has appeared regularly on CNN Headline News, Fox News, Fox Business as well as numerous nationally syndicated radio programs. In addition to his work educating the public, Pete is also the CEO and Founder of Your Money Line and Hey Money. Your Money Line is a corporate financial wellness solution connecting employees to confidential, unbiased financial guidance. Hey Money is a direct-to-consumer monthly subscription that connects people to friendly financial experts. Pete lives in Carmel, Indiana with his wife and two young children.

Listen in as Bret and Jason discuss with Peter the importance of financial well being, making sure your values match your actions, building a stability plan, reducing unnecessary expenses and the financial impact of COVID-19.
